Markdown是一种轻量级标记语言,它允许人们使用易读易写的纯文本格式编写文档,然后转换成格式丰富的HTML页面。在Markdown中,代码块的编写可以让文档中的代码更加清晰易读。以下是关于Markdown代码块编写的详细指南。
1. 代码块的基本语法
Markdown中的代码块可以通过以下几种方式创建:
1.1 使用反引号
在代码前后使用三个反引号(`)可以将代码包裹起来,并在第一个反引号后面添加一个空格,然后是代码语言标识:
```python
print("Hello, World!")
这将显示为:
```python
print("Hello, World!")
1.2 使用缩进
在代码前后添加四个空格或一个制表符,也可以创建代码块:
print("Hello, World!")
这将显示为:
print("Hello, World!")
注意:在代码块内部,第一个非空白字符必须是制表符或空格。
2. 代码语言标识
在代码块前添加一个空格和代码语言标识,可以让Markdown转换器为代码添加语法高亮:
```python
print("Hello, World!")
这将显示为:
```python
print("Hello, World!")
支持的代码语言标识包括:
pythonjavajavascripthtmlcsssqljsonyaml- …
3. 代码块内嵌引用
在代码块内引用其他代码块时,可以使用<和>符号:
```python
# 引用另一个代码块
<code-block id="example1">
print("Hello, World!")
</code-block>
# 使用引用
print("这是引用的代码:", <<<<example1>>>)
这将显示为:
```python
# 引用另一个代码块
<code-block id="example1">
print("Hello, World!")
</code-block>
# 使用引用
print("这是引用的代码:", <<<<example1>>>)
4. 代码块与表格、列表等元素混合使用
Markdown允许在代码块中混合使用表格、列表等元素,以创建更加丰富的文档结构:
```python
# 代码块内嵌表格
| 表头1 | 表头2 |
| --- | --- |
| 内容1 | 内容2 |
这将显示为:
# 代码块内嵌表格
| 表头1 | 表头2 |
| --- | --- |
| 内容1 | 内容2 |
5. 实战演练
以下是一个简单的Markdown文档示例,演示了如何使用代码块:
# Markdown代码块编写指南
## 1. 代码块的基本语法
使用反引号或缩进来创建代码块。
## 2. 代码语言标识
添加代码语言标识以启用语法高亮。
## 3. 代码块内嵌引用
使用`<`和`>`符号引用其他代码块。
## 4. 代码块与表格、列表等元素混合使用
在代码块中混合使用表格、列表等元素。
## 5. 实战演练
这是一个实战演练部分。
通过掌握Markdown代码块的编写,你可以轻松打造清晰、易读的文档。在实际应用中,不断练习和尝试新的功能,将有助于你更好地利用Markdown进行文档编写。
